WebbThe total cost of annulment in the Philippines is somewhere in between Php 200,000 and Php 500,000 – assuming that the annulment goes uncontested. If either party challenges the case, the costs can balloon to a million or so. Pricing schemes vary among law firms in the Philippines. The first cost component is the lawyer’s acceptance fee ...
